Reinhard Hickel mainly investigates Dentistry, Composite material, Dental restoration, Composite number and Amalgam. His Dentistry research includes themes of Biomedical engineering, Orthodontics and Dental Restoration Failure. His research in the fields of Flexural strength, Young's modulus, Curing and Fracture toughness overlaps with other disciplines such as Indentation hardness.

His work on Dental Marginal Adaptation as part of general Dental restoration research is frequently linked to Clinical performance, thereby connecting diverse disciplines of science. His Composite number research is multidisciplinary, incorporating perspectives in Shrinkage and Methacrylate, Polymerization. His Amalgam research integrates issues from Resin composite, Engineering ethics and MEDLINE.

His most cited work include:

  • Buonocore Memorial Lecture. Review of the clinical survival of direct and indirect restorations in posterior teeth of the permanent dentition. (566 citations)
  • Longevity of restorations in posterior teeth and reasons for failure. (366 citations)
  • Physical properties and gap formation of light-cured composites with and without ‘softstart-polymerization’ (299 citations)
